A lot of traders watch the exact same market behavior and land on completely different explanations for it.
Smart money concepts will tell you a gap in the chart is unfilled orders, and that price comes back because the market "wants" to balance the books.
The same story explains a sharp spike past the last high or low that snaps right back: a hunt for the stops sitting there, liquidity the market supposedly needed before it could really move.
It's a good story. The market doesn't plan around your stop. It just doesn't care whether it takes it or not.

There's a second thing I care about too. A lot of traders chase a big risk-to-reward ratio instead of a real edge. They accept a low win rate on purpose, and hope one oversized win eventually covers a string of losses. That's not a strategy. That's gambling with better record-keeping, and you can't run real money that way for long.
Trading higher timeframes and waiting days instead of minutes for a setup isn't just calmer. It's the version of this an adult can actually keep doing for years without it running their life.
